There are very few, if any, college basketball coaches over the past few seasons who have had the success of Mike Brey at Notre Dame, especially when one considers the naysayers who consistently underrated the Irish.

On Monday, Brey agreed to a new deal with Notre Dame that will keep him as head coach until 2015.

In 2008, Brey's Irish finished tied for second in the Big East despite being picked for 9th in the pre-season. It's expected that ND will challenge for the top spot in the upcoming season, with four of five starters returning.
